Plies was born Algernod Lanier Washington on July 1, 1976, in Fort Myers, Florida and grew up in Cape Coral, Florida. While at Fort Myers Senior High School, he played in the football team, was crowned Homecoming King, and was named the "Best Dressed" student of his class. He attended Miami University for a year and played in its basketball team, then transferred to the University of Central Florida for sophomore year and dropped out. In the late 1990s, Plies and his stepbrother Ronnell Lawrence Lavatte, also known as Big Gates, established an independent record label, Big Gates Records. Although Plies initially refused to rap, after a demonstration for one of his artists, Big Gates decided to keep Plies' verse on the track "Tell Dem Krackers Dat". Big Gates and Plies promoted the single and traveled many times to Miami, which eventually led to a deal for Plies on Slip-n-Slide Records. Plies's girlfriend Brandy Lacole Lyons gave birth to a son, Nijier Lanier Washington, at the University Community Hospital in Tampa, Florida on October 20, 2003. After signing to Slip-n-Slide in 2004, Plies released several mixtapes.
On July 2, 2006, after a shooting at a Gainesville, Florida nightclub, Plies was charged with illegal possession of a concealed weapon, and members of his entourage were charged with attempted murder. The shooting, in which 5 people were injured, started after Plies' microphone was cut off for Lil' Boosie to perform, after Plies' performance ran over time. According to the promoter Jonathan Smith, Plies became "enraged". A fight began with fists and shouting, and ended with at least six rounds of bullets being fired.

The song "Bid Long" by Plies is an emotional tribute to his friends who are incarcerated and emphasizes the importance of supporting and remembering them despite their absence. Plies acknowledges the pain and loneliness that his friends experience in prison, and how communication from family and friends can make the difference in helping them stay strong. Through his lyrics, Plies makes an impassioned plea for people in his community to remember those who are incarcerated, and for those who are incarcerated, to stay strong and resilient.
In the first verse, Plies acknowledges that some people forget about their incarcerated friends, which can make it difficult to maintain strong relationships with them. Plies then reflects on the harsh reality that some of his friends will never be released from prison and how young people face losing their entire lives. Plies makes it clear that he's not just talking about acquaintances in jail, but people that he cares about deeply.
The second and third verses delve deeper into Plies' experiences with his incarcerated friends, who offer a perspective on the pain of being locked up. Through this song, he urges friends and family to support people who are incarcerated and to remember them when they are in prison. He also notes how some people forget about their incarcerated friends, while others don't take responsibility for the mistakes they've made. The sentiment that runs through the song is that no one deserves to be forgotten or abandoned.
